RIG's Risk Assessment: Navigating the Landscape of Renewable Energy
The Renewables Infrastructure Group Ltd (RIG) faces a multifaceted risk landscape, driven by the inherent complexities of the renewable energy sector and the evolving global macro environment. These risks encompass a wide spectrum, including regulatory uncertainty, technological advancements, project execution challenges, and commodity price volatility. RIG actively assesses and manages these risks through a comprehensive framework, leveraging its experience, financial strength, and expertise in renewable energy infrastructure.
One key area of concern is regulatory uncertainty. The evolving regulatory landscape can significantly impact RIG's investment decisions and the profitability of its projects. Changes in government policies, tax incentives, and permitting processes can create challenges and necessitate strategic adjustments. Furthermore, the transition to a low-carbon economy is a complex process, potentially leading to unexpected policy shifts or unforeseen regulatory hurdles. To mitigate this risk, RIG diligently monitors regulatory changes, engages with relevant stakeholders, and builds strong relationships with policymakers.
Technological advancements pose another significant risk. The rapid evolution of renewable energy technologies can disrupt established markets and require RIG to continuously adapt its investment strategies. New technologies, such as energy storage solutions and advanced grid management systems, can create opportunities but also present challenges in terms of integration and operational efficiency. RIG actively explores and evaluates emerging technologies, selectively invests in promising solutions, and strives to maintain a flexible and adaptable approach to technological innovation.
RIG's risk assessment framework also considers the inherent complexities of project execution. Construction delays, cost overruns, and supply chain disruptions are common challenges in large-scale infrastructure projects. RIG mitigates these risks through rigorous project management practices, experienced construction partners, and robust risk mitigation strategies. Moreover, the company actively seeks to diversify its project portfolio across various renewable energy technologies and geographic locations, reducing the impact of localized risks. By proactively managing these risks, RIG aims to ensure the successful execution of its projects and achieve its long-term investment goals.
